
Baripada: Similipal Tiger Reserve in Mayurbhanj district of Odisha has been placed in second position in the safety index of the National Tiger Conservation Authority (NTCA) whereas Dudhwa National Park of Madhya Pradesh topped. Satkosia wildlife sanctuary secured 11th place in the list.
The NTCA has issued this safety index using state-of-the-art technology for the conservation of wildlife, tiger conservation projects, and rare biodiversity.
Through the M-STrIPES app, the NTCA had monitored the patrolling system at 34 tiger sanctuaries in India. The app helps to measure how many kilometers the sanctuary is patrolled within a specified time frame. According to NTCA and Wildlife Institute of India (WII), patrolling in around 50,000 km has been done in Similipal sanctuary.
